Abstract
A hollow inner plunger for use within a syringe-in-syringe mixing system for mixing a two-part dental composition. The hollow inner plunger includes a body having a continuous cylindrical wall defining an internal chamber for containing a first component. The body includes a proximal end and a distal end. A sealing plug and rupturable membrane are disposed at the distal end of the body, and the sealing plug and rupturable membrane are integrally formed together as a single piece (e.g., formed of a single piece of elastomeric material). An associated syringe-in-syringe mixing system includes a first plunger, the hollow inner plunger, and a syringe barrel configured to contain a second component. When assembled, the first plunger is slidably disposed within the hollow inner plunger, and the hollow inner plunger is slidably disposed within the syringe barrel. The two components are initially separated by the rupturable membrane.

18. A syringe-in-syringe mixing system for use in mixing a two-part dental composition comprising:
-
a first plunger; a hollow inner plunger configured to slidably receive the first plunger therein in sealing engagement, the hollow inner plunger comprising; a body including a continuous cylindrical wall defining a first internal chamber for containing a first component, the body having a proximal end and a distal end terminating with a single dispensing orifice through which a first component can be dispensed; and a sealing plug and a rupturable membrane disposed at the distal end of the body, wherein the sealing plug and the rupturable membrane are integrally formed together as a single piece and wherein the rupturable membrane has a cross-sectional thickness between about 0.0005 inch and about 0.04 inch and which is substantially less than a cross-sectional thickness of the sealing plug, the rupturable membrane capping and sealing off the single orifice until irreversible rupture of the rupturable membrane by application of sufficient pressure on a first component contained in the first internal chamber so as to irreversibly rupture the rupturable membrane; wherein the first internal chamber has a diameter at the distal end of the body that is not more than about 75% of a largest diameter of the first internal chamber; and a syringe barrel including a second interior chamber configured to contain therein a second component, the syringe barrel being configured to slidably receive the hollow inner plunger therein in sealing engagement with the sealing plug sealing against an inner wall of the syringe barrel defining the second interior chamber. - View Dependent Claims (19, 20)

23. A method of manufacturing a syringe-in-syringe mixing system comprising:
-
inserting a first plunger into a proximal end of a hollow inner plunger having a single dispensing orifice at a distal end such that the first plunger is slidably received within the hollow inner plunger in sealing engagement; introducing a first component into a first internal chamber of the hollow inner plunger; placing an integrally formed sealing plug and rupturable membrane over a distal end of the hollow inner plunger in order for the sealing plug to be laterally disposed around the distal end of the hollow inner plunger and in order for the rupturable membrane to cap and seal off the single dispensing orifice until irreversible rupture of the rupturable membrane by application of sufficient pressure on the first component contained in the first internal chamber so as to irreversibly rupture the rupturable membrane wherein the sealing plug includes at least one outwardly protruding circumferential sealing ridge for sealing against an inner wall of a syringe barrel; inserting the distal end hollow inner plunger and the integrally formed sealing plug and rupturable membrane into a proximal end of the syringe barrel such that the hollow inner plunger is slidably received within the syringe barrel and such that the at least one outwardly protruding circumferential sealing ridge of the sealing plug is in sealing engagement with an inner wall of the syringe barrel; introducing a second component into a second internal chamber of the syringe barrel; and sealing a distal end of the syringe barrel with a cap or plug.
